Transaction 514b51a45bbbeadbf3c2bf64e8b844a0b51efa3286fc432569da2476524a0d2e

2 Input
2 Outputs
  • 514b51a45bbbeadbf3c2bf64e8b844a0b51efa3286fc432569da2476524a0d2e:0
  • value  36104
    address  17SwrfsP331xxVQgZYmoYzpCWfBHCaRvYu
  • 514b51a45bbbeadbf3c2bf64e8b844a0b51efa3286fc432569da2476524a0d2e:1
  • value  466374
    address  36uUtaBva9QHL6qFVRuKQynkBgF5NTV4Hc